On average across the year,
yes, Lake Elsinore, California is hotter than
San Francisco, California
.
Lake Elsinore, California has an average temperature of 19°C/66°F and San Francisco, California has an average temperature of 15°C/59°F.
Lake Elsinore, California's hottest month is August, with an average maximum temperature of 34°C/93°F, which is hotter than San Francisco, California's hottest month (September, with an average maximum temperature of 24°C/75°F).
On average across the year, no, Lake Elsinore, California is not colder than San Francisco, California . Lake Elsinore, California has an average minimum temperature of 13°C/55°F and San Francisco, California has an average minimum temperature of 10°C/50°F.
The midpoint of Lake Elsinore, California is approximately 403 miles (648km) south east of San Francisco, California.

No, Lake Elsinore is not more populated than San Francisco.
Lake Elsinore has a population of 61,981 and San Francisco has a population of 864,816
which means that Lake Elsinore has 802,835 fewer people than San Francisco.
That makes Lake Elsinore 14 times less populated than San Francisco.
